§ 27-2-23-10

Ask AI about this
As used in this chapter, 'record keeping services' means an insurer's responsibility, under an agreement with a group policy owner, to obtain, maintain, and administer in the insurer's system information concerning each individual insured under a group policy (or a line of coverage under a group policy), including at least the following:(1) The individual's Social Security number and date of birth or name and date of birth.(2) The individual's beneficiary designation information.(3) The individual's eligibility for coverage.(4) The individual's benefit amount.(5) The individual's premium payment status.As added by P.L.90-2014, SEC.1.
